Product details

Part AC85CTE100 is the bearing end cap for the Panasonic MC-5501 and MC-6601. It fits on the end of the brush roll and holds the bearing in position, which is what keeps the roller running true inside the nozzle.

The end cap is exactly where wrapped hair, thread and carpet fibre collect, and that build-up runs the bearing hot and works the cap loose. Once there is play the symptoms come quickly: a rumble or squeal from one end of the head, a roller that drags rather than spinning freely by hand, and uneven contact across the width so one side of the carpet cleans better than the other.

Replace both caps together if either shows wear — they have done the same hours — and clear the hair collars off the roller before it goes back in.
